Egypt offers 2 types of eVisas, both of which are excellent for what they provide tourists. Below is a table that shows what they can offer:
Type of eVisa |
Number of Entries |
Period of Validity |
Duration of stay |
Single Entry Tourist eVisa |
This is a one-time entry only |
90 days |
30 days |
Multiple-Entry Tourist eVisa |
Allows several entries |
180 days |
Up to 30 days per entry |
A passport that has a validity period of at least 6 months after the date of your arrival in Egypt is required in order to enter the country without any trouble at all. The passport must have 2 blank pages at the very least for the immigration official to stamp for approval.

Siwa Oasis
Nestled in the Western Desert near Libya’s border, this oasis offers exotic palm groves, saltwater lakes, and a unique atmosphere unlike anywhere else in Egypt.
Wadi El Hitan (Valley of the Whales)
Known by locals as a Graveyard for dead whales, this unique area has been deemed a UNESCO World Heritage Site simply due to the sheer amount of Whale skeletons that are scattered throughout the place.
Abydos
One of Egypt’s oldest cities, Abydos, has been a massive part of the country’s history and is a cult centre for the God, Osiris. It has plenty of temples that are open to display and contain some of the most preserved hieroglyphs and paintings in Egypt
The White Desert
Filled with sand that seems to resemble white chalk, this desert has become quite a popular attraction for tourists to visit, especially during the evenings, when they can stargaze.
